Proposal
H1 Beech hedge - Reduce height of hedge to fence height and chamfer to top edge at 45 degrees T1 Willow - Remove regrowth and reduce to 1 meter below old pollard point. T2 Ash - Remove tree behind greenhouse T3 Oak - Remove T4 Willow - Remove T5 Hazel - Coppice - Cut to near ground level, leaving stools to re-generate

About tree works applications
Applications for works to trees cover protected trees: consent under a tree preservation order, or six weeks notice for trees in a conservation area. More in our guide to planning application types.
